Animal Bites First Aid First aid for dog bites. when you are bitten by a dog, it is important to take immediate action to prevent infection and promote healing. follow these steps for first aid: 1. clean the wound: rinse the bite wound with mild soap and warm water. gently remove any dirt or debris from the area. Animal bites definition and facts. bites, animal. a crush and tear type injury that occurs from a dog bite. many different types of animals ranging from dogs, cats, hamsters, raccoons, ferrets, and squirrels can bite adults and children. many times, bites are from the family pet. most states require that animal bites be reported.
